Movies and NBA Chatter With Wesley Morris, Sean Fennessey, and Tom Haberstroh (Ep. 282)
The Bill Simmons Podcast
HBO and The Ringer's Bill Simmons is joined by Ringer editor-in-chief Sean Fennessey and New York Times critic-at-large Wesley Morris to discuss Oscar noms (7:00), Clooney's struggles (23:00), Jennifer Lawrence's missed chances (32:00), the state of Tom Cruise (41:00), and reasons to watch 'The Deuce' (58:30). Then, recently departed ESPNer Tom Haberstroh joins to give his thoughts on the Cavs' lacking defense (112:00) and potential Boogie Cousins trades (1:24:00).
